Kairos Minerals Ltd (KAI) - Net Assets

Latest as of June 2025: AU$26.99 Million AUD

Based on the latest financial reports, Kairos Minerals Ltd (KAI) has net assets worth AU$26.99 Million AUD as of June 2025. Net assets (also known as shareholders' equity or book value) represent the difference between a company's total assets (AU$30.27 Million) and total liabilities (AU$3.28 Million). This figure indicates the residual interest in the assets after deducting liabilities, essentially showing what would remain for shareholders if all assets were liquidated and all debts paid off.

About

Kairos Minerals Limited, together with its subsidiaries, operates as a resource exploration company in Australia. The company primarily explores for gold, nickel, rare earth element, and lithium properties. Its flagship project is the 100% owned Mt York Gold Project located in the Pilbara, Western Australia.
